本内容涉及一家IT软件开发公司的架构落实,具体定义版号为78787。摘要如下:该公司正实施架构落实工作,以优化软件开发流程,确保项目质量和效率。具体细节及实施情况将在定义版78787中详细阐述。
深度解析:IT软件开发公司架构优化与“落实_实地定义版78787”的实施策略
随着互联网技术的飞速发展,我国IT行业呈现出蓬勃生机,在这股浪潮中,IT软件开发公司如雨后春笋般涌现,如何构建高效、稳定的软件开发架构,成为了企业关注的焦点,本文将从IT软件开发公司架构优化出发,结合“落实_实地定义版78787”的实施策略,为我国IT行业提供有益的借鉴。
IT软件开发公司架构概述
1、软件开发架构的定义
软件开发架构是指在软件开发过程中,按照一定的原则和方法,将软件系统分解为多个模块,并通过模块间的交互实现整体功能的结构,它主要包括以下几个方面:
(1)模块划分:将软件系统划分为多个功能模块,每个模块负责特定的功能。
(2)模块间关系:明确模块间的依赖关系,确保模块间协调工作。
(3)数据流:描述模块间的数据流动,确保数据的一致性和安全性。
(4)系统性能:优化系统性能,提高软件系统的运行效率。
2、IT软件开发公司架构的重要性
(1)提高开发效率:合理的架构设计有助于缩短开发周期,提高开发效率。
(2)降低维护成本:良好的架构设计有助于降低软件维护成本。
(3)提高系统稳定性:稳定的架构设计有助于提高软件系统的运行稳定性。
(4)适应性强:合理的架构设计有助于软件系统适应市场需求的变化。
落实_实地定义版78787的实施策略
1、明确项目目标
在实施“落实_实地定义版78787”之前,首先要明确项目目标,这包括:
(1)项目背景:了解项目背景,包括项目需求、项目周期、项目预算等。
(2)项目目标:明确项目目标,如提高开发效率、降低维护成本、提高系统稳定性等。
(3)项目预期成果:预测项目实施后的预期成果。
2、架构设计
(1)模块划分:根据项目需求,将软件系统划分为多个功能模块,确保模块间职责明确。
(2)模块间关系:明确模块间的依赖关系,确保模块间协调工作。
(3)数据流:梳理模块间的数据流动,确保数据的一致性和安全性。
(4)系统性能:针对关键性能指标,优化系统性能,提高软件系统的运行效率。
3、技术选型
(1)编程语言:根据项目需求,选择合适的编程语言,如Java、Python等。
(2)框架:选择合适的框架,如Spring、Django等,以提高开发效率。
(3)数据库:根据项目需求,选择合适的数据库,如MySQL、Oracle等。
4、项目实施与监控
(1)团队协作:建立高效的项目团队,明确团队成员职责,确保项目顺利进行。
(2)进度监控:实时监控项目进度,确保项目按计划推进。
(3)质量把控:加强代码审查,确保代码质量。
(4)风险控制:识别项目风险,制定应对措施,降低项目风险。
在IT软件开发公司中,优化架构设计对于提高开发效率、降低维护成本、提高系统稳定性具有重要意义,结合“落实_实地定义版78787”的实施策略,企业可以更好地应对市场需求的变化,实现可持续发展,本文从架构概述、实施策略等方面进行了探讨,希望能为我国IT行业提供有益的借鉴。
转载请注明来自海南空格网网络科技有限公司,本文标题:《it软件开发公司架构,落实_实地定义版78787》
还没有评论,来说两句吧...